So-called 'good samaritan' laws were written to protect persons attempting to give life-saving first aid at the scene of accidents (vehicular in particular) that inadvertently/mistakenly resulted in either death or great lasting physical harm/impairment to the person(s) saved (i.e.: passerby pulls someone from certain death in a burning car but that same effort results in the person being disabled for the rest of their life.) As long as the treatment given was not proveably criminally negligent then the "aid-giver" is protected from a liability suit.

Does Mississippi have Good samaritan law?

Yes, Mississippi has a Good Samaritan law that provides legal protection to individuals who attempt to assist someone in an emergency situation. The law protects those acting in good faith from liability for any unintended harm caused while providing aid. However, this protection does not apply if the person acts with gross negligence or willful misconduct.
